925  Bitcoin / Project Development / On a scale 1-10: How mad would you be to see a Bitcoin/Bitcoin Testcoin market? on: November 09, 2020, 09:25:10 PM
I just was curious if anyone would be upset if someone tried to make a market for Bitcoin and Bitcoin Testnet exchange market for fun.

It's really hard to get a bunch of testnet coins for testing stuff, it'd be nice to be able to buy 20 fast...  The current testnet coin faucets aren't great and it's really hard to find a pool in order to just rent a rig and mine.

I was just thinking about the idea for a Freebitcoins.com/xchange....  I kinda like the idea as long as there are lots of notices and such.  Reorgs seem to be the biggest obvious concern off the top of my head.

I imagine it would be a dust market, but fuck, it'd be nice to be able to get 100 testnet coins fast.

932  Economy / Service Announcements / Re: [Official] FreeBitcoins.com BitcoinTalk Directory (Free XChange fees till 11-08) on: November 08, 2020, 02:27:34 AM
Trade fees are 0.2% again.  We also update our fee system to be smarter... that was a big reason we made trading free for a month.  It gave us plenty of time to "fix" something I didn't like about microtrades.

We made a small change in micro-trades.  If the trade is under 250 satoshis, the "Taker" is charged 1 Satoshi and the Maker pays no fees.  Trades between 250-500 sats both sides are charged 1 Satoshi.  Affiliates are paid 50% of the trade for all trade higher than 500 satoshis and higher.

This now protects our larger traders that have orders in the books.  It also lets them get a free trade due to small faucet users rather than pay a huge rounded up 1sat fee.
